Knowing the AI-in-the-Cloud Ecosystem

Ai in the cloud, means utilizing cloud infrastructure to construct, train, deploy, and manage artificial intelligence models and applications. Rather than using local hardware, data scientists and developers tap cloud-based platforms to process data, execute machine learning models, and host intelligent applications.

 

Principal Features of the AI-Cloud Ecosystem

  • Scalability: Whether you're training a simple regression model or a deep neural network, cloud services like AWS, Azure, and Google Cloud can scale computing resources dynamically to meet the workload demand.
  • Accessibility: AI platforms are now accessible to developers, data analysts, and even non-technical users. With intuitive interfaces, pre-trained models, and API access, even beginners can start building smart applications.
  • Cost-Effectiveness: Pay-as-you-go pricing schemes mean that you pay only for the computing power you consume, saving you initial capital expenditure.
  • Speed: Pre-configured environments and integrated DevOps tools enable you to get from ideation to deployment quicker than ever.

 

This cloud-AI confluence is especially appealing to businesses that want to innovate quickly with less infrastructure complexity. However, in order to fully leverage this potential, people need to cultivate a multiplicity of skills, such as cloud architecture, machine learning, data governance, and AI ethics.

 

Why AI in the Cloud Is the Future

Data, automation, and intelligent systems are defining the future of technology and business. This revolution is being driven by AI and cloud computing in combination, based on some key trends:

1. Data Explosion

Data is expanding exponentially through digital applications, social media, IoT sensors, and mobile apps. AI, supported by cloud infrastructure, enables organizations to analyze this huge amount of data in real time and convert raw data into meaningful insights.

2. Edge Computing and IoT Growth

IoT and edge devices create tremendous streams of data, typically in remote or distributed settings. Cloud-based AI makes possible centralized learning and decentralized inference, so intelligence can be pushed to the edge for low-latency, context-aware decisions.

3. Democratization of AI

Cloud providers are bringing down the entry point to AI with the provision of tools such as AutoML, drag-and-drop model builders, and pre-configured AI solutions. This democratization allows even novices to implement AI in their organizations, promoting innovation at all tiers.

4. Emergence of AIOps

AI for IT Operations (AIOps) incorporates machine learning into cloud operations. It facilitates predictive maintenance, anomaly detection, performance optimization, and automatic remediation, making cloud infrastructure efficient and secure.
